One great advantage of convection microwave ovens is that they can actually help you bake, and the Samsung HOTBLAST Convection Microwave Oven does more than just that. Utilising advanced fermentation technology, it can proof dough and even make yoghurt. The HOTBLAST technology and wide grills of this microwave oven also allows even baking and browning with consistent heat distribution.

Not only is the interior of the Samsung HOTBLAST™ Convection Microwave Oven larger with a 34.5cm wide turntable, it has a unique turntable on/off function. This is exceptionally useful for baking, as large and square shaped pans or casseroles can fit into the space when the turntable is not rotating.

This fantastic microwave oven also comes with a wire rack and a Teflon coated Crusty Plate that is meant for baking and frying as it allows both the top and bottom of your food to turn crispy and brown. Although more pricey than other similar sized microwave ovens, it is worth the price given that you don’t have to buy another oven just for baking.

For those looking for a large, standalone combination microwave oven to cook for a big family or guests, the LG Smart Inverter NeoChef Microwave Oven is our pick. You can maximise the use of your counter space as it has a large capacity of 39L, yet it only measures the same as a typical 30L microwave oven. Heating or defrosting large portions of food is also no problem with the Smart Inverter which can control temperature precisely and even speed up cooking.

Cleaning is always a chore, especially when cooking for many people, but this microwave oven comes with an EasyClean function to help with that. Simply spray the oven interior with clean water, turn on the EasyClean function, and wipe the interior with a cloth after 20 minutes. That’s definitely a time and energy saver and a big plus in our books! 

Together with the powerful grill and convection functions, we think it’s worth every penny as a time and energy saver.

How to Choose A Microwave Oven?

Here are some things you should be looking out for, and some recommendations to get you started. Whether you are a busy working adult living alone, or a home cook feeding a large family, there’s a microwave that’s sure to fit your needs.

Microwave Oven Size

Size does matter. The capacity of most microwave ovens is measured in liters (e.g. 20L), which is a quick way to gauge the size of the oven. For those living alone or with a partner, a 20L microwave oven is enough. Bigger families of four and above should consider getting at least a 30L microwave oven to cook larger quantities of food.

Apart from capacity, you should also look at the dimensions of the microwave compartment to make sure that it can fit your usual dinner plate.

Microwave Oven Wattage

The wattage measures how powerful the microwave oven is – generally the cheapest microwave ovens have an average wattage of 700-800W, which is enough for heating an individual portion of food. For bigger families with larger portions of food, opt for something higher so that heating can be quicker and more efficient.

Microwave Oven Type

Generally, there are three types of microwave ovens on the market, which are: solo microwave ovens, microwave ovens with grill, and convection microwave ovens. Microwave ovens with grills and convection microwave ovens are also referred to as combination ovens.

Simply put, solo microwave ovens can be used to reheat and defrost; a microwave oven with a grill can also grill and crisp up food; convection microwave ovens have the added function of baking.
